Playing as a Yeek Summoner, I put on an arcane disrupting mindstar and was told that there was interference with my magic. When I checked I was wearing a ring that was powered by arcane forces so I took it off, but the 'disruption' icon remained. I tried taking the mindstart off/on but that didn't help. So, I went to Zigur and did the AM quest. I've successfully completd it, but I'm still being told that my arcane powers are being disrupted?

That message appears if you have arcane talents, not arcane items.

I think it only erases Zigur off the map if you learn an arcane talent tree. Once you become AM, you are unable to cast spells, but they don't disappear from your hotbar. They just become grayed out.
